Reverse Psychology is the backwards rewatch podcast that takes Frasier and flips it on its head. Each week we recap, roast, and overanalyze the classic sitcom in reverse order. We uncover strange continuity, weird character arcs, and jokes you only catch when you watch Frasier backwards. For some reason we've also discussed Die Hard and High School Musical.

Frequently Asked Questions About Reverse Psychology

What is Reverse Psychology about and what kind of topics does it cover?

Content primarily revolves around humor-infused discussions centered on iconic film and television series, notably 'Die Hard' and 'Frasier'. The hosts engage with pop culture through critiques of character developments, memorable scenes, and overarching themes. Their approach balances comedic storytelling with critical insights, creating an entertaining exploration of familiar narratives. The engaging interplay among the hosts, often enriched with personal anecdotes and humorous banter, keeps the conversations light-hearted yet thought-provoking, making it appealing to fans of comedy and cinema alike, especially those who appreciate satirical commentaries on beloved franchises.
